  5. May 1, 2022 · Is the book Girl A based on a true story? Girl A is a work of fiction. However, it does borrow disturbing details from true crimes. One family it draws inspiration from is David and Louise Turpin, who went to jail for abusing their twelve children. Similar to what happens in Girl A, they would shackle their kids to their beds.

    • Gone Girl is credited with starting the trend of crime novels with the word girl in their titles. While it’s hardly the first book to use the word as part of its moniker, according to Crime Reads, Gone Girl sparked the current wave of girl-titled books: Since its debut, we’ve gotten The Girls (2016) by Emma Cline, The Girl on the Train (2015) by Paula Hawkins, and Girl Last Seen (2017) by Nina Laurin, among (many) others.
    • It’s also credited with a surge in books with female antiheroes and villains as protagonists. In an interview with The Hollywood Reporter about the impact of the novel, Flynn talked about how difficult it was to get her first book, Sharp Objects, published because of the belief that men don’t want to read a book with a woman as its main character—and that women want to read books with characters that they can “root for.”
    • Gone Girl wasn’t based on a true story or any one real-life case. True crime fanatics might recognize some similarities between Gone Girl and the very real disappearance and murder of Laci Peterson.
    • One of Flynn’s influences was a children’s book. Flynn has been open about her many inspirations for Gone Girl, among them novels like Rosemary’s Baby and Notes on a Scandal—which Flynn said have “endings of unease”—and the play Who’s Afraid of Virginia Woolf.
  6. Nov 24, 2015 · The true story behind The Danish Girl confirms that Einar Wegener's transformation into Lili Elbe ultimately led to her death. She died from paralysis of the heart due to organ rejection roughly three months after undertaking her fifth and final sex-change operation in June 1931.
